What Is PM Ayushman Bharat Yojana?
Launched in 2018 under the Ayushman Bharat Pradhan Mantri Jan Arogya Yojana (PM-JAY), this flagship healthcare scheme by the Government of India offers free health insurance coverage of up to ₹5 lakh per family per year for secondary and tertiary care hospitalization.
It aims to benefit the economically weaker sections (EWS) of society who are unable to afford private health insurance. As of now, crores of families across India are benefiting from this scheme, receiving quality healthcare in both public and empaneled private hospitals — entirely cashless.

However, not everyone is eligible. The government has defined strict eligibility criteria to ensure the benefits reach only the truly deserving.
Who Is Not Eligible for PM Ayushman Bharat Yojana?
While the scheme is meant to be inclusive, it excludes individuals and families who are considered to be financially stable or better-off, based on specific socio-economic indicators.
The following groups are excluded from Ayushman Yojana:
-
Vehicle Owners
-
If your household owns two-wheelers, three-wheelers, four-wheelers, or motor/fishing boats, you are ineligible.
-
-
Land and Agricultural Machinery Owners
-
Those owning 5 acres or more of agricultural land
-
Households with mechanized farming equipment
-
-
Government and Organised Sector Employees
-
Any government employee
-
Individuals working in non-agricultural government-run businesses
-
-
Financial Criteria
-
Households with monthly income above ₹10,000
-
Kisan Credit Card holders with a credit limit of ₹50,000 or more
-
-
Infrastructure and Utilities
-
Families living in pucca (permanent) houses
-
Those with a landline telephone connection
-
Individuals with refrigerators (as a proxy for economic status)
-
These exclusions are based on data from the Socio-Economic Caste Census (SECC) 2011, which the government uses to determine eligibility for PM-JAY.
Who Is Eligible for PM Ayushman Bharat Yojana?
The scheme is meant to benefit deprived rural families and vulnerable urban households, as per the SECC database.
Eligible categories include:
-
Families with no adult (16–59 years) member
-
Households with female-headed members with no adult male
-
Households with disabled members and no able-bodied adult
-
SC/ST families (based on SECC classification)
-
Landless households dependent on casual labour
-
Homeless individuals
-
Families involved in manual scavenging, begging, or rag picking
-
Primitive tribal groups and legally released bonded labourers
Urban beneficiaries are identified based on occupation categories like:
-
Domestic workers
-
Street vendors
-
Rickshaw pullers
-
Construction workers
-
Sanitation workers
-
Mechanics, electricians, tailors, etc.
If you fall under any of these categories, you can avail cashless treatment worth ₹5 lakh annually at empaneled hospitals across India under PM-JAY.
How to Check Eligibility for PM-JAY
To find out if you are eligible:
-
Visit the official PM-JAY website: https://pmjay.gov.in
-
Click on the “Am I Eligible” section.
-
Enter your mobile number and OTP.
-
Search using your name, ration card, or family ID.
You can also check eligibility through Common Service Centres (CSCs) or by contacting the Ayushman Mitra at your nearest government hospital.
What Does PM-JAY Cover?
Eligible beneficiaries receive coverage for:
-
Hospitalization expenses
-
Day-care surgeries
-
Pre- and post-hospitalization (3 and 15 days respectively)
-
Diagnostics and medicines
-
All pre-existing diseases
-
Free treatment in empaneled public and private hospitals
There is no cap on family size, no age limit, and no waiting period.
